Starting the week with some shopping inspiration, we bring you some footwear to seriously lust for – a cool and durable pair of shoes by designers Darlene and Lizzy Okpo of New York-based label, William Okpo, in collaboration with traditional footwear brand Brother Vellies.
The chukkas are made by hand in South Africa and are crafted to have the same shape and hold boasted by the traditional Vellies – just this time they come with the added kick of having an open toe (something to be grateful for as the season’s weather climbs).
The collaborative effort – yours for $235 and shipped from NY within 3 days – are crafted from Namibian Kudu leather and are a chance to snap up something stylish originating from the 1600s, made modern via the genius of both these brilliant brands.
